    Abstract: Agricultural silage covers and bale wraps are repaired and reinforced against the elements by an elastomeric coating applied directly to the silage cover after it has been filled with silage feed. The process involves applying a protective coating, typically an elastomeric acrylic coating, to the entire outer layer of the silage cover by spray coating after the coating material has been prepared. The final product is a silage cover with a permanent reinforced overall coating to assist in preventing additional tears and openings in the fabric of the silage cover and sealing holes and damage to the silage cover in an air-tight and moisture-proof manner, thereby protecting the silage feed.

    Abstract: An apparatus for making a film bag with reinforced bag seams includes a film extruder that produces a continuous tube of film. A flattener produces a continuous web of flattened film which has an upper surface and a lower surface. A fold maker has a receiving portion positioned above the web and a displacing portion is positioned below the web that moves cyclically upward to a first position to locate a portion of the web into the receiving portion, thereby forming a fold. A fold retention device prevents the fold from opening. A presser flattens the fold against the web. A sealer seals through the fold, forming a reinforced bag seam. A cutter severs a sealed portion from an unsealed portion of the web. A transport mechanism moves the film from the extruder, through the flattener, into the fold maker, beneath the presser, into the sealer and to the cutter.

    Abstract: A multi-chamber container of two liquid mixing type, aiming for obtaining an increased reliability for preventing an administration from being practiced under a non separated condition of a weak seal. The medical bag 10 has an outer peripheral strong seal 14 and a weak seal 18 for separating the space inside the medical bag into two partitions 20 and 22. At the tip end of an outlet port 12, a flap 28 as a valve member is provided, which usually closes the outlet port 12 to the space inside the medical bag. The flap 28 is connected to the opposite surface of the medical bag, so that the flap 28 is displaced in cooperation with an expansion deformation of the medical bag as obtained when the weak seal 18 is opened, resulting in opening of the outlet port 12. The flap is formed with a small hole 44 for limiting a liquid flow amount to a small value.
